Question - HAP Limited is a manufacturer of trucks. On 1 January 2020 it leases a truck to a lessee under a ?ve-year non-cancellable lease agreement. The following data is relevant:

1. Six equal annual payments that are due on 1 January each year (with the first payment on 1 January 2020) provide HAP Limited with an 4% return on investment.

2. On 1 January 2020, the fair value of the truck is $600,000, and the cost to HAP Limited is $530,000.

3. HAP Limited classifies the lease as a sales-type finance lease.

Required -

a. Calculate the annual lease payment that HAP Limited would charge.

b. Prepare the journal entries for HAP Limited on 1 January 2020.

c. Calculate the interest income for HAP Limited in the year of 2020.
